Output 881d3ab45aa56f2811d99d31c6df3870b0d58efc8275abd72f3af00f4970afcc:0

value
7444215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df4cce077e913e4729cf6a62f857eb50512f8bad OP_EQUAL
address
3N3icp7cA8Ufu6nUU6L1TNKccptjxNrx7o
transaction
881d3ab45aa56f2811d99d31c6df3870b0d58efc8275abd72f3af00f4970afcc
spent
true